Series elastic actuator control of a powered exoskeleton

2011 Annual International Conference of the IEEE Engineering in Medicine and Biology Society, 2011
A motorized upper extremity orthosis based on the passive WREX system is being developed. The orthosis is a 4 dof arm controlled by user residual force inputs. The arm is intended for people with neuromuscular weakness due to muscular dystrophy or spinal muscular atrophy.

The study of multimodal series elastic actuator

2016 23rd International Conference on Mechatronics and Machine Vision in Practice (M2VIP), 2016
An elastic actuator is proposed for meeting the knee power-assisted exoskeleton effective drive demand under different walking pattern. The actuator can achieve different motion of power-assisted knee exoskeleton through the motor driving the screw nut, series with spring and combing with the corresponding brake pads, and the motion modes are analyzed.

Series elastic actuation for force controlled micro-manipulation

2011 IEEE International Conference on Mechatronics, 2011
We propose using series elastic actuation (SEA) in micro mechanical devices to achieve precise control of the interaction forces. Using μSEA for force control removes the need for high-precision force sensors/actuators and allows for accurate force control through simple position control of the deflection of a compliant coupling element.

Online calibration of a compact series elastic actuator

2014 American Control Conference, 2014
We present a method for the online calibration of a compact series elastic actuator installed in a modular snake robot. Calibration is achieved by using the measured motor current of the actuator's highly geared motor and a simple linear model for the spring's estimated torque.
